With the trilogy, his first published venture into the art of fiction, Burgess staked a claim to have written the definitive Malayan novel (i.e. novel of expatriate colonial experience of Malaya) to set alongside George Orwell 's Burma ('' Burmese Days ''), E.M. Forster 's India ('' A Passage To India '') and Graham Greene 's Viet Nam ('' The Quiet American ''), and continuing in the tradition established by Rudyard Kipling for India and, for Southeast Asia in general, Joseph Conrad and W. Somerset Maugham . Unlike Conrad, Maugham and Greene, who made no effort to learn local languages, but like Orwell (who had a good command of Urdu and Burmese , necessary for his work as a police officer) and Kipling (who spoke Hindi , having learnt it as a child), Burgess had excellent spoken and written Malay , and this is reflected in the verisimilitude and interest in indigenous concerns that marks the trilogy. |
